OZTHEMAN Posted September 3, 2011 Share Posted September 3, 2011 Last night after watching the Wales game and having a general focus on one player alone this is what I made of SIMON VUCKEVIC.. 1 Passing was good, in two instances excellent..I liked the way he kept hold of the ball with out giving it away in tight corners.. 2 Dribbling was also average to good BUT this is when he could be bothered.. needed him to carry the ball a lot more.. 3 Shooting four shots two off target two on.. Instead of trying to place the first one he should have hit it harder and scored but there was the good dribble and shoot which was decently saved.. needs to improve here.. 4 Work rate was also decent nothing very good closed people down when needed to.. Will need to increase this part of his game to be a genuine success in the EPL.. 5 Positional sense was very good stuck to his place and rarely drifted from his position.. 6 Tackling poor he rarely put a tackle in and when he did he got booked for it on Bellamy.. He looks like a decent acquisition but will almost definitely have to get used to the pace of the EPL to do this I think he will need to increase his running.. He reminds me of EHD, nice touches, getting out of corners with players surrounding him, can play on either wing, but with less running and more shooting that can be a positive thing, you can't score without shooting, or negative, needs to become more of a team player which has been the crux of his problems at other clubs!!He did make two defence cutting passes from deeper which were excellent..
